I downloaded the dataset, each function has some parameters for corruption and noise in data.json for the numeric subset, but when I look at function_code.py files only some of them impelments noise or corruption. This is expected because the paper says only a small percentage of functions has corruption or noise. Since we have noise/corruption-related parameters for each function in data.json, I can't see which function actually implements them without examining each code file individually.

Is there an easier way to group functions with respect to whether they are corrupted or not / they are noisy or not?
